Hai para pegiat data! Kalian lagi cari cara gampang buat belajar MySQL dalam Bahasa Indonesia, kan? Pas banget nih, kalian datang ke tempat yang tepat! Di artikel ini, kita bakal kupas tuntas semua yang perlu kalian tahu soal MySQL, mulai dari nol banget sampai jadi jago. MySQL itu ibarat gudang data keren yang bisa nyimpen semua informasi penting buat website atau aplikasi kalian. Nah, gimana sih caranya ngobrol sama gudang data ini? Jawabannya ya lewat SQL, bahasa yang dipakai MySQL. Jadi, siapin diri kalian buat menyelami dunia database yang seru ini, ya!
Kenalan Sama Database dan MySQL
Oke, guys, sebelum kita terjun langsung ke tutorial MySQL Bahasa Indonesia, penting banget nih kita paham dulu apa sih database itu dan kenapa MySQL jadi pilihan favorit banyak orang. Bayangin aja, database itu kayak lemari arsip super canggih buat nyimpen data. Semua informasi, mulai dari data pengguna, produk toko online, sampai catatan penting lainnya, bisa tersimpan rapi di sini. Nah, MySQL ini adalah salah satu sistem manajemen database relasional (RDBMS) yang paling populer di dunia. Kenapa populer? Soalnya dia gratis, open-source, gampang dipake, dan kenceng banget performanya. Plus, banyak banget perusahaan gede kayak Facebook, Twitter, dan YouTube yang pake MySQL, jadi keandalannya udah nggak perlu diraguin lagi. Belajar MySQL itu kayak belajar bahasa baru yang bikin kalian bisa ngobrol sama komputer buat ngatur data. Keren, kan? Nah, dengan memahami dasar-dasar database dan keunggulan MySQL, kalian pasti makin semangat buat ngikutin tutorial ini sampai akhir. Jadi, database itu intinya tempat nyimpen data, dan MySQL itu salah satu alat terbaik buat ngelola database itu. Simpel kan? Yuk, kita lanjut ke bagian selanjutnya biar makin paham!
Apa Itu Database Relasional?
Sekarang, kita bakal ngomongin soal database relasional, yang mana MySQL ini termasuk di dalamnya. Gampangnya gini, database relasional itu kayak ngatur data dalam bentuk tabel-tabel yang saling terhubung. Mirip banget kayak kalian nyusun data di Excel, tapi ini versi dewa-nya! Setiap tabel punya kolom (atribut) dan baris (record). Misalnya, kita punya tabel Pelanggan dengan kolom id_pelanggan, nama, alamat, dan email. Terus, kita punya tabel Pesanan dengan kolom id_pesanan, id_pelanggan (ini yang nyambungin ke tabel Pelanggan), tanggal_pesanan, dan total_harga. Nah, kolom id_pelanggan di tabel Pesanan itu yang namanya foreign key, dia jadi jembatan buat nyambungin data pelanggan sama pesanan dia. Keuntungannya apa sih pake sistem relasional gini? Pertama, data jadi lebih rapi dan nggak dobel-dobel. Kedua, nyari informasinya jadi lebih gampang dan efisien. Ketiga, data jadi lebih konsisten. Pokoknya, dengan memahami konsep tabel, kolom, baris, primary key, dan foreign key, kalian udah selangkah lebih maju buat nguasain MySQL. Konsep ini adalah fondasi penting dalam dunia database relasional, dan MySQL menerapkan prinsip ini dengan sangat baik, membuatnya jadi pilihan yang kuat untuk berbagai macam aplikasi. Jadi, kalau kalian denger istilah RDBMS, inget aja ini tentang tabel-tabel yang saling nyambung dan punya aturan mainnya sendiri. Paham ya, guys? Ini penting banget biar nggak bingung nanti pas praktek!
Kenapa Memilih MySQL?
Oke, guys, sekarang kita bahas kenapa sih MySQL itu jadi primadona banget di dunia per-database-an. Alasan pertama dan paling nge-hits adalah harganya, alias gratis! Yap, kalian nggak salah denger. MySQL Community Edition itu bisa kalian pakai buat project apa aja, baik buat belajar, buat startup, sampai buat perusahaan gede, tanpa perlu bayar lisensi sepeser pun. Ini bener-bener nguntungin banget, terutama buat kalian yang baru mulai atau punya budget terbatas. Selain gratis, MySQL juga terkenal sama kecepatannya. Dia bisa ngolah data dalam jumlah besar dengan responsif, jadi aplikasi kalian nggak bakal lemot. Terus, dia juga stabil dan andal. Udah banyak banget yang pake dan terbukti nggak gampang error. Mau buat website sederhana atau aplikasi enterprise yang kompleks, MySQL siap sedia. Kelebihan lainnya adalah dia open-source. Artinya, kodenya terbuka, jadi banyak banget developer di seluruh dunia yang ikut ngembangin dan ngasih masukan. Ini bikin MySQL terus diperbarui dan jadi makin canggih. Oh iya, MySQL juga punya komunitas yang besar banget. Kalau kalian nemu masalah atau bingung pas lagi coding, gampang banget nyari solusinya di forum-forum online atau dokumentasi yang melimpah. Jadi, intinya, MySQL itu paket komplit: gratis, cepet, stabil, didukung komunitas gede, dan open-source. Cocok banget buat kalian yang pengen belajar database dari nol. Nggak heran kan kalau dia jadi pilihan nomor satu banyak orang?
Instalasi MySQL di Berbagai Sistem Operasi
Nah, biar kalian bisa mulai praktek, langkah pertama yang wajib kalian lakuin adalah instalasi MySQL. Tenang aja, prosesnya nggak sesulit yang dibayangin kok, dan kita bakal bahas cara instalnya di beberapa sistem operasi yang paling sering dipake, guys. Mau di Windows, macOS, atau Linux, semuanya ada caranya. Yang penting, kalian ikuti langkah-langkahnya dengan teliti ya. Instalasi yang bener itu kunci biar database kalian bisa jalan lancar tanpa hambatan. Jadi, siapin komputer kalian, dan mari kita mulai petualangan instalasi MySQL ini! Nggak usah takut salah, kalaupun ada error, kita bakal coba cari solusinya bareng-bareng. Yang penting, jangan pernah nyerah buat belajar, ya!
Instalasi di Windows
Buat kalian yang pake Windows, nginstal MySQL itu lumayan gampang. Cara paling praktis biasanya pake MySQL Installer. Kalian tinggal download aja installer-nya dari website resmi MySQL. Nanti pas proses instalasi, kalian bakal dikasih pilihan mau nginstal apa aja. Biasanya, yang paling penting itu nginstal MySQL Server (ini inti database-nya) sama MySQL Workbench (ini kayak aplikasi grafis buat ngatur database-nya biar gampang). Ikutin aja petunjuk di layar, pilih tipe instalasi yang Developer Default atau Custom kalau kalian mau lebih spesifik. Pas ditanya soal root password, bikin password yang kuat tapi gampang kalian inget ya, guys. Ini penting buat keamanan database kalian. Nanti di akhir instalasi, ada opsi buat ngaktifin MySQL Notifier yang bakal ngasih tau kalau server MySQL kalian lagi jalan atau nggak. Selesai deh! Gampang kan? Sekarang kalian udah punya MySQL Server yang siap dipake di laptop Windows kalian. Jangan lupa dicatat password root yang tadi dibuat ya, karena bakal sering dipake!
Instalasi di macOS
Buat pengguna macOS, nginstal MySQL juga nggak kalah gampang. Ada dua cara utama nih: pake DMG Archive atau pake Homebrew. Kalo pake DMG, kalian tinggal download file DMG dari situs resmi MySQL, terus double-click dan ikuti wizard instalasinya. Mirip kayak di Windows, kalian bakal diminta bikin password buat user root. Nah, kalo kalian suka pake command line, Homebrew itu pilihan yang keren. Tinggal buka Terminal, terus ketik brew install mysql. Nanti Homebrew bakal ngurusin semuanya secara otomatis. Setelah instalasi selesai, kalian mungkin perlu ngaktifin MySQL dengan perintah brew services start mysql. Sama kayak di Windows, jangan lupa catet password root yang kalian bikin ya. Untuk mengelola database-nya, kalian bisa install MySQL Workbench secara terpisah atau pake tool lain kayak Sequel Pro yang gratis. Jadi, mau pake cara grafis atau command line, semua ada pilihannya di macOS. Pilih yang paling nyaman buat kalian, guys!
Instalasi di Linux (Ubuntu/Debian)
Buat kalian yang setia pake Linux, terutama distro kayak Ubuntu atau Debian, nginstal MySQL itu paling gampang pake package manager bawaan, yaitu apt. Buka Terminal kalian, terus ketik perintah ini: sudo apt update buat nge-refresh daftar paket, terus lanjut sudo apt install mysql-server. Nanti bakal muncul konfirmasi, tekan 'Y' aja. Pas instalasi berjalan, kalian mungkin bakal ditanya buat ngeset password root atau langsung aja dia bakal ngasih tau cara ngamanin instalasi MySQL kalian pake perintah sudo mysql_secure_installation. Nah, perintah ini penting banget! Dia bakal nanya beberapa hal buat ngamanin database kalian, kayak ngeset password root, ngehapus user anonymous, nge-disable remote login root, dan ngehapus database test. Jawab 'Y' untuk semua pertanyaan itu ya, guys. Setelah itu, kalian bisa cek status MySQL dengan sudo system_ctl status mysql. Kalo udah 'active (running)', berarti sukses! Buat ngakses MySQL, cukup ketik sudo mysql di Terminal. Gampang banget kan? Linux emang juara buat urusan command line!
Perintah Dasar SQL untuk MySQL
Setelah MySQL terinstal, saatnya kita mulai beraksi pake perintah SQL. SQL (Structured Query Language) ini bahasa universal buat ngomong sama database. Jangan takut dulu sama namanya, guys. Konsepnya nggak serumit yang dibayangin kok. Kita bakal mulai dari perintah-perintah paling dasar yang pasti kepake terus setiap hari. Kuncinya di sini adalah praktek. Semakin sering kalian nulis dan jalanin perintah SQL, semakin cepet kalian bakal ngerti dan jago. Jadi, siapin mental kalian buat ngetik-ngetik perintah di MySQL client atau MySQL Workbench. Kita mulai dari yang paling fundamental, yaitu cara bikin, ngatur, dan ngambil data. Pokoknya, siap-siap jadi master data, deh!
Membuat Database dan Tabel
Perintah pertama yang paling fundamental adalah cara bikin database baru. Ibaratnya, kita mau bikin lemari arsip baru. Caranya gampang banget, pake perintah CREATE DATABASE nama_database;. Misalnya, CREATE DATABASE toko_online;. Nah, kalau udah punya database, kita perlu bikin tabel di dalamnya buat nyimpen data. Kayak bikin laci-laci di lemari tadi. Misalnya, kita mau bikin tabel produk. Perintahnya gini: CREATE TABLE produk ( id_produk INT AUTO_INCREMENT PRIMARY KEY, nama_produk VARCHAR(100) NOT NULL, harga DECIMAL(10, 2) DEFAULT 0.00, stok INT );. Gila, keren kan? Di sini kita bikin kolom id_produk yang bakal otomatis nambah angkanya tiap ada produk baru dan jadi kunci utama tabel, terus nama_produk buat nyimpen nama barang (maksimal 100 karakter), harga (angka desimal dengan 10 digit total dan 2 di belakang koma), dan stok (angka bulat). Jangan lupa titik koma di akhir setiap perintah SQL ya, itu wajib!
Memasukkan Data (INSERT)
Bikin tabel doang nggak cukup, kita perlu isi datanya dong! Nah, buat masukin data baru ke dalam tabel, kita pake perintah INSERT INTO. Misalnya, kita mau masukin data produk baru ke tabel produk yang tadi udah kita bikin. Perintahnya gini: INSERT INTO produk (nama_produk, harga, stok) VALUES ('Laptop Gaming XYZ', 15000000.00, 50);. Perhatiin ya, kita nggak perlu masukin id_produk karena itu AUTO_INCREMENT. Kita cuma perlu isi kolom-kolom yang lain. Kalo mau masukin banyak data sekaligus juga bisa lho! Tinggal tambahin koma di antara setiap set data: INSERT INTO produk (nama_produk, harga, stok) VALUES ('Mouse Wireless', 150000.00, 120), ('Keyboard Mekanik', 750000.00, 80);. Mantap kan? Jadi data kalian makin banyak dan lengkap.
Mengambil Data (SELECT)
Ini dia perintah yang paling sering kalian pake: SELECT! Gunanya buat ngambil atau nampilin data dari tabel. Mau liat semua produk? Gampang! Tinggal ketik: SELECT * FROM produk;. Tanda bintang (*) itu artinya
Lastest News
-
-
Related News
Kings Vs. Bulls: A Historic NBA Rivalry Timeline
Alex Braham - Nov 9, 2025 48 Views -
Related News
Aga049z: Decoding The Enigma
Alex Braham - Nov 9, 2025 28 Views -
Related News
Left Ovary MSF Meaning Explained Simply In Marathi
Alex Braham - Nov 13, 2025 50 Views -
Related News
2005 Mini Cooper Transmission Woes: A Comprehensive Guide
Alex Braham - Nov 13, 2025 57 Views -
Related News
Iboletas Millonarios: Once Caldas' 2025 Strategy
Alex Braham - Nov 9, 2025 48 Views